Deal registration is a mechanism to allow you to tell suppliers when you have identified and are developing a new deal. A deal is similar to an opportunity but packaged with more detail such as an explicit budget, time frame, requirements, and an identified contact who has the authority to finalize the transaction.
As a partner, deal registration is a critical element in nurturing your relationship with suppliers. An optimal deal registration process will increase your pipeline visibility and lessen the risk of poaching by another partner or the supplier's internal sales team.
When you register deals with the supplier early in the sales cycle, it allows them to anticipate resource needs and product volumes. Alerting your supplier to a deal is an act of trust and it is their responsibility to mitigate your concerns by protecting your claim on the deal. The principal concern for partners is that by revealing a developing deal, they may see it poached either by the supplier's internal sales team or another partner. The deal registration process should prevent that by formally attributing ownership of the deal to the partner who registered it. The value to you and the supplier of a well-managed deal registration process is to maximize revenue while minimizing channel conflict.
While suppliers do not have visibility of your contact lists, they will be able to see the contact associated with a Deal Registration. This allows them to know who you are working with and to avoid assigning another partner to that contact which would create conflict.
If your supplier allows you to enter deal registration details, they will need to approve or reject the deals as they are submitted.
Before You Begin
You will only be able to register deals if the supplier has made the Deals feature page available in the partner portal.
Assign your default deal owners / sales reps in > Settings > Deal Management. Each of these users will receive all notifications for all deals, until individual deals are assigned to a new sales rep. For more information, see Deal Management.
